Default rosemary growing problems


"dem3" wrote in message
om...
I have (2) 2 gallon Tuscan Blue Rosemary that I've held indoors

for
the last month until the weather betters for planting outside.

I have
watered regularly and leaf tip growth has been vigorous and

healthy,
though from the center out, all limbs have leaves that are

dying out
and falling off, this seems to be happening all the way up the
branches towards the healthy tips. Is this natural?


Probably not. Since they're in pots and indoors, I'd bet you are
watering too much. Rosemary prefer being dry -- definitely not
wet. You don't say where you are, but I've had a potted rosemary
out in (occasionally) freezing weather since Christmas and is
doing fine.
